Understanding the Importance of Newsworthiness
To have a story like the one involving the split-second decisions to save a victim's life and the subsequent media coverage, it’s crucial to understand what elements make a story newsworthy. Newsworthiness typically revolves around relevance, timeliness, importance, human interest, novelty, and conflict. The story about rescuing a victim in a remote area, for example, involved both relevance and human interest, making it a compelling narrative for news outlets.
Identify the Right Contact
The first step in getting your story on Fox News is to identify the right contact. This could be one of the reporters who specializes in the genre relevant to your story, or even the news desk itself. Simply sending an email or making a phone call can often be the most effective method. Additionally, social media platforms like Twitter or Facebook can serve as a powerful tool to reach out to journalists directly. Engaging with Fox News on social media not only increases your visibility but also shows that you are actively seeking media coverage.
